Then-Prince Charles allegedly told Princess Diana he was 'done' after Prince Harry was born.

Prince Harry alleged in Spare that after his birth, his father King Charles III (then Prince Charles) told his mother, Princess Diana, “Now you’ve given me an heir and a spare—my work is done.”

Prince Harry addresses rumors of James Hewitt being his real father—and King Charles' reaction to them.

Prince Harry alleges that his father would often make cruel remarks about whether or not he was Harry's biological father.

“Pa liked telling stories, and this was one of the best in his repertoire. He’d always end with a burst of philosophizing … 'Who knows if I’m really the Prince of Wales? Who knows if I’m even your real father?'" Harry wrote.

“He’d laugh and laugh, though it was a remarkably unfunny joke, given the rumor circulating just then that my actual father was one of Mummy’s former lovers: Major James Hewitt. One cause of this rumor was Major Hewitt’s flaming ginger hair, but another cause was sadism,” he continued.

Harry pointed out that Hewitt and Diana met well after his birth, making the rumors completely bogus, but that it didn't stop anyone from speculating about it.

Prince Harry alleged that Prince William felt guilt over King Charles' affair with Camilla during his marriage to Princess Diana.

Prince Harry writes in Spare that when his mother talked about there being "three in the marriage" in her famous Panorama interview, he and Prince William were hit hard, but that his brother in particular felt responsible somewhat for his father's infidelity.

“She left Willy and me out of the equation. We didn’t understand what was going on with her and Pa, certainly, but we intuited enough, we sensed the presence of the Other Woman, because we suffered the downstream effects,” Harry wrote. “[It] confused him, tormented him, and when those suspicions were confirmed he felt tremendous guilt for having done nothing, said nothing, sooner."

Harry noted that he was too young at the time to understand what was happening between his parents, but that he did notice "the lack of stability, the lack of warmth and love, in our home.”

Prince Harry said that Charles barely consoled him when Princess Diana died.

Prince Harry recalls in Spare that now-King Charles III wasn't particularly warm nor comforting towards him when Diana died in a car crash in August 1997.

“Pa didn’t hug me. He wasn’t great at showing emotions under normal circumstances, how could he be expected to show them in such a crisis?" he wrote.

“His hand did fall once more on my knee and he said, ‘It’s going to be OK.’ That was quite a lot for him. Fatherly, hopeful, kind. And so very untrue,” he added.

He recalled of their conversation about Diana's death, “[Dad] sat down on the edge of the bed. He put a hand on my knee. ‘Darling boy, Mummy’s been in a car crash.’ I remember thinking: 'Crash … OK. But she’s all right? Yes?' I vividly remember that thought flashing through my mind. And I remember waiting patiently for Pa to confirm that indeed Mummy was all right. And I remember him not doing that.”

Prince Harry and Prince William didn't want Charles to marry Camilla.

Prince Harry alleges in Spare that both he and his brother urged King Charles (then the Prince of Wales) not to marry Camilla.

“Despite Willy and me urging him not to, Pa was going ahead. We pumped his hand, wished him well. No hard feelings," he wrote. “We recognized that he was finally going to be with the woman he loved, the woman he’d always loved."

“Fate might’ve intended for him in the first place," he added. "Whatever bitterness or sorrow we felt over the closing of another loop in Mummy’s story, we understood that it was besides the point.”

Harry also compared his stepmother to fairy-tale villains.

"I remember wondering … if she would be cruel to me; if she would be like all the evil stepmothers in the stories,” he wrote, adding, “Willy had been suspicious of the Other Woman for a long time, which confused and tormented him. When those suspicions were confirmed, he felt agonizing remorse for not having done or said anything before.”

In Harry & Meghan, Harry pointedly said that most men in the royal family don't marry for love, but for whoever can "fit the mold" of the position.

Prince Harry used cocaine in the past.

Though he long denied ever using drugs, Prince Harry came clean in Spare about using cocaine as a teen, recalling the first time he tried it being at a hunting weekend with friends.

“I’d been offered a line, and I’d done a few more since,” Harry wrote. “It wasn’t much fun, and it didn’t make me particularly happy, as it seemed to make everyone around me. But it did make me feel different, and that was the main goal.”

He previously has spoken about using drugs and alcohol to numb the pain he still felt years after the death of Diana.

Prince Harry and Prince William got into a physical fight over Meghan Markle.

In what was supposed to be a civil discussion over difficulties Prince Harry and Meghan had adjusting to royal life, Harry recalled that he and Prince William got into a shouting match. Harry alleged that William referred to Meghan as "abrasive" and "difficult," which Harry felt was simply mimicking the media narratives that surrounded his wife. When things got heated to the point of insulting one another, Harry went into the kitchen of his Nottingham Cottage home to get a glass of water for William, but the storm didn't stop.

“He set down the water, called me another name, then came at me. It all happened so fast. So very fast," Harry wrote. "He grabbed me by the collar, ripping my necklace, and he knocked me to the floor. I landed on the dog’s bowl, which cracked under my back, the pieces cutting into me. I lay there for a moment, dazed, then got to my feet and told him to get out.”
